乌鲁木齐大气污染物变化特征及综合评价 被引量:3

Characteristics and Comprehensive Evaluation of Atmospheric Pollutants in Urumqi

摘要 随着经济发展和城市化速度加快,大气污染已经成为区域性环境问题,基于2001~2018年乌鲁木齐市城市空气质量监测数据,选取SO 2、NO 2、PM 103种常规大气监测污染物作为乌鲁木齐大气环境体系评价指标,利用AHP层次分析法,建立大气污染物层次构造模型,对乌鲁木齐市大气环境质量作出综合评价。结果表明:乌鲁木齐市大气2001~2014年期间环境质量为三级,2015~2018年环境质量为二级,大气污染物权重排序为:煤改气前PM 10>SO 2>NO 2,煤改气后PM 10>NO 2>SO 2,说明乌鲁木齐市大气颗粒物占主要作用,“煤改气”能源结构调整使SO 2的浓度也有所降低,大气污染类型从以前的煤烟型污染向复合型污染逐渐转化。各年度大气质量优劣依次为2014~2018呈现逐年变好的趋势,2001~2013年有升高也有降低交替存在,整体评价与乌鲁木齐市环境质量状况公报公布的一致。表明大气环境质量改善趋势较明显,研究成果为探索乌鲁木齐市大气环境治理提供重要依据。 With the acceleration of economic development and urbanization,air pollution has become a regional environmental problem.Based on the urban air quality monitoring data of Urumqi from 2001 to 2018,three conventional atmospheric monitoring pollutants,SO 2,NO 2 and PM 10 were selected as the evaluation indexes of Urumqi atmospheric environment system.The AHP analytic hierarchy process was used to establish a hierarchical structure model to make a comprehensive evaluation of the atmospheric environmental quality in Urumqi.The results showed that the environmental quality of Urumqi City during the period of 2001~2014 was Grade III,and the environmental quality was Grade II in 2015-2018.The weights of atmospheric pollutants were ranked as follows:PM 10>SO 2>NO 2 before turning coal into gas,PM 10>NO 2>SO 2 after turning coal into gas,indicating that particulate matter plays a leading role in air pollution in Urumqi.The energy structure adjustment of"coal to gas"played a positive role,reduced the concentration of SO 2,and the type of air pollution changed from the former coal-smoke pollution to composite pollution.The air quality of each year from 2014 to 2018 showed an increasing trend,while from 2001 to 2013,there was alternating increases and decreases.The overall evaluation is consistent with the announcement of the Urumqi Environmental Quality Status Bulletin.It shows that the improvement trend of atmospheric environmental quality is obvious,and the research results can provide theoretical basis for urban atmospheric environmental management in Urumqi.
